Why Steel Seed Stands Out in the Sci-Fi Stealth Genre

Steel Seed, an upcoming sci-fi stealth-action game, will launch April 10th on PC, P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X|S. A captivating new trailer and a free Steam demo are now available, offering a sneak peek into the game's thrilling world.

The trailer blends cinematic storytelling with exciting gameplay footage, introducing Zoe, a resourceful heroine, and her indispensable drone companion, KOBY. Together, they navigate a perilous underground labyrinth teeming with robotic enemies and cunning traps, striving to uncover secrets vital to humanity's survival.

Steel Seed boasts a flexible skill tree, allowing players to customize Zoe's abilities to match their preferred playstyle. Whether you favor stealth or tactical combat, multiple approaches are available for overcoming each challenge. KOBY's unique hacking and distraction capabilities add a strategic layer to the gameplay, enhancing tactical options.

BAFTA-winning writer Martin Korda crafted the game's narrative, exploring themes of survival and resilience. Players will confront robotic adversaries that dominate the remnants of civilization. Clever use of stealth and effective teamwork with KOBY are crucial to overcoming these formidable foes.
